Handover for ScrubLens at Ferrow Digital: the EXIF scrubber now strips GPS and serial tags in the upload worker, not the CDN edge. Please review the tag allowlist carefully before merging. Regression fixtures cover rotated JPEGs. To decrypt the test-image archive locally, use the recovery passphrase given below.

vault phrase of yaguf-hahaf = druath-holix

**Running the Fennelwick docs linter.** Support agents editing help articles should run the linter before publishing. It checks heading order, broken cross-references, and banned terminology, and it exits nonzero on any error-level finding. Warnings may be published but should be fixed within a week. If the linter reports a rule you believe is wrong, do not suppress it locally. Instead, file an exception request via the internal page below.

wiki page, baguf-kahap: https://confluence.tolvaqsys.internal/browse/display/projects/8d5f528f

**Ticket #TEL-armature: gzip telemetry payloads over 64KB get truncated**

Hey new folks, easy repro:

1. Point the Glintbox agent at the staging collector.
2. Generate a payload >64KB (the `fatburst` script works).
3. Enable compression in agent config.
4. Watch the collector log a checksum mismatch.

Smaller payloads are fine, so it's likely the chunking layer. To replay captured payloads against staging yourself, authenticate using the bearer token below.

login token, yajeg-fawif: eyJhbGciOiJIUzI1NiIsInR5cCI6IkpXVCJ9.eyJzdWIiOiIEdPQYnZXaZIn0.HSRTnYZBx0Qc

Finance Review Summary — Orbellin Trading Co.

For the incoming director: outsourcing tier-one support to the Marrowgate facility cuts cost-per-ticket 31%. Transition spend recovered within five quarters. Risks: attrition during handover, contract exit penalties. Legal review complete; vendor terms acceptable. Recommendation: proceed with phased migration starting Q3. Headcount redeployment plan attached separately. The confidential note on downstream business plans appears below.

internal memo for kajep-tawip: The renewal with Holaelix Group closes at $10 million a year, 5 percent below the last contract. Project Wenael slips by two quarters because of the tooling delay.